Stainless steel capillary tubes are available in a wide range of sizes and wall thicknesses and can be customised to suit different application requirements and design specifications.
Stainless steel capillary tube commonly used materials are austenitic 300 series, duplex steel, nickel alloy, etc. 304 stainless steel capillary tube is the most economical one, with high tensile strength and elongation, suitable for general scientific instruments and medical equipment. 316 and 316L stainless steel capillary tube contains more nickel and molybdenum, can improve its resistance to chlorides and acids and alkalis, suitable for seawater, chemicals, and other highly corrosive occasions. 316L stainless steel capillary tube also has a lower carbon content, can reduce the risk of intergranular corrosion, suitable for high temperature and high pressure occasions. 316L stainless steel capillary tube also has a lower carbon content, can reduce the risk of intergranular corrosion, suitable for high temperature and high pressure occasions.

Generally speaking, stainless steel capillary tubes are available in a range of outer diameters from 0.35mm to 6.35mm, inner diameters from 0.1mm to 1.2mm, and wall thicknesses from 0.1mm to 0.5mm.Stainless steel capillary tubes are also available in a wide range of surface treatments, such as hot rolled, cold rolled, frosted, polished, and brushed, which can enhance their aesthetics and abrasion resistance.
The main features of stainless steel capillary tube are its high precision and high purity. Due to the small diameter of stainless steel capillary tubes, very precise measurement and control can be achieved. The inner surface of stainless steel capillary tubes is also very smooth and clean, which can avoid contamination and blockage of the fluid and ensure the purity and smoothness of the fluid.
Stainless steel capillary tubes are used in a wide range of application scenarios, and can be used to make a variety of precision sensors, meters, syringes, catheters, etc. to improve their sensitivity and reliability. It can also be used to make various miniature medical devices, such as cardiac stents, guide wires, catheters, etc., to improve their safety and comfort. It can also be used in analytical techniques such as liquid chromatography to achieve separation and detection of trace samples, improving their accuracy and efficiency.
